Artikel yang bermanfaat jika Anda mengelola toko online yang dibangun dengan Wocommerce dan Anda ingin tahu cara mengatur pesanan minimum di WooCommerce. Di pengaturan default toko online self-hosted, Opsi checkout tidak ada. Oleh karena itu, menetapkan jumlah minimum untuk suatu pesanan, akan dilakukan dengan metode lain.
Dibandingkan dengan toko fisik, satu online sering memaksakan aturan baru, tergantung pada klien yang dipasarkan produk, nilai mereka dan metode pembayaran dan pengiriman.
Jika tidak ada masalah di toko fisik jika kita memasuki dan membeli produk 10 sen, di toko online semuanya sedikit berbeda. Pesanan apa pun yang dilakukan oleh klien melibatkan beberapa biaya dari toko. Dari pemrosesan yang sederhana dari pesanan hingga pengemasan, pengiriman, semua operasi ini membutuhkan waktu.
Ketika penawaran penjualan berisi produk yang sangat murah, ada baiknya memberi jumlah minimum untuk setiap pesanan. Misalnya, pesanan tidak dapat diselesaikan jika total produk dalam keranjang tidak mencapai jumlah 10 euro.
Cara Mengatur Jumlah Pesanan Minimum di WooCommerce
Metode paling sederhana adalah menambahkan fungsi yang dipersonalisasi functions.php melalui mana Anda dapat mengatur jumlah minimum untuk dipesan WooCommerce.
Buka file functions.php dari tema aktif (lebih disukai bertema anak) dan tambahkan kode berikut:
// Set Minimum Order Amount in WooCommerce
add_action( 'woocommerce_checkout_process', 'wc_minimum_order_amount' );
add_action( 'woocommerce_before_cart' , 'wc_minimum_order_amount' );
function wc_minimum_order_amount() {
$minimum = 10; // Set this variable to specify a minimum order value
if ( WC()->cart->total < $minimum ) {
if( is_cart() ) {
wc_print_notice(
sprintf( 'Your current order total is %s — you must have an order with a minimum of %s to place your order ' ,
wc_price( WC()->cart->total ),
wc_price( $minimum )
), 'error'
);
} else {
wc_add_notice(
sprintf( 'Your current order total is %s — you must have an order with a minimum of %s to place your order' ,
wc_price( WC()->cart->total ),
wc_price( $minimum )
), 'error'
);
}
}
}
Juga dari sini ditetapkan pesan yang dengannya pembeli diperingatkan bahwa ia tidak memiliki produk yang jumlah totalnya tidak mencapai batas minimum untuk melakukan pemesanan.

- Bagaimana Anda secara otomatis menghapus gambar produk di WooCommerce, dengan produk
- Perbaiki WC-Ajax = get_refreshed_fragments Penggunaan CPU Tinggi (Nonaktifkan fragmen kereta Ajax)
- Cara Menghapus Semua Perintah (Pesanan) dengan cepat di WooCommerce [Tips SQL]
- Cum debifam implisit “kirim ke alamat berbeda” din pagina de checkout wooCommerce
Untuk WooCommerce beberapa modul pembayaran online menawarkan dukungan otomatis untuk menetapkan jumlah batas dari mana suatu pesanan dapat dilakukan.
Fungsi ini berguna untuk toko online yang menjual produk dengan harga rendah, yang tidak dapat mencakup biaya pemrosesan dan pengiriman.